History

A 70-year-old woman suffered sudden but painless loss of vision in one eye She also has experienced headaches and shoulder pain during the past several months. The affected eye is shown in the photograph. Her other eye remains normal.

Questions

1. When a patient complains of these symptoms, what questions would you include when taking the history?.

 

2. Describe the ophthalmoscopic findings.

 

3. What is the differential diagnosis?

 

4. What should the diagnostic workup include?

 

5. What would be your strategies for short- and long-term management of this patient?
